In some cities, like Barcelona, local authorities determined that vacation rentals were becoming a threat to the hotel industry, and passed some legislation placing regulations and limits on the industry.
Differences between Vacation Rentals and Timeshares
Consumers unfamiliar with the concept of a vacation rental may confuse it with the seemingly similar, but distinctly different, timeshare. A timeshare can still be rented as a vacation rental should an owner decide to put his owned week(s) on a vacation rental program. Many timeshare resorts offer quarter-ownership which offers the owner 13-weeks of ownership and, therefore, more weeks to offer for rental.
A timeshare is a piece of real estate—often a fully furnished condominium—that is jointly shared by multiple owners. While different types of timeshare ownerships exist, in general, each owner bears a portion of the responsibility, along with the right to a segment of time in which he or she is granted sole use of the property. Timeshare resorts allow financially qualified guests to rent and tour their unowned properties and then make those properties available to the guest for purchase. Timeshare owners can also choose to bank their week with and exchange company such as RCI, or rent the unit
Similarly, a vacation rental is a fully furnished property, such as a condominium, townhome or single-family-style home. However, a true vacation rental is not for sale to the guest; rather, the owner of the vacation rental merely allows the guest to rent the property for a predetermined length of time.
Pros and Cons of Vacation Rentals
In the United States, hotels often enjoy the advantages of brand recognition, familiar reservation processes and on-site staff for problem resolution. For a guest, booking a vacation rental often meant stepping out of that comfort zone. Perceived cons of vacation rentals include: having to communicate directly with the property owner, being unfamiliar with the property, lack of on-site staff and concerns about quality or cleanliness. However, there are many vacation rental agencies that manage vacation properties for owners and they offer many of the same services hotels offer to their guests, i.e. front desk check-in, 24-hour maintenance, in-house housekeeping, concierge service).
The benefits generally outweigh the potential negatives, with many vacation rentals offering more space (multiple bedrooms and bathrooms, separate living areas), more amenities (fully equipped kitchens, fireplaces, private hot tubs), convenient locations (on the beach, ski-in/ski-out) and greater privacy than a hotel. As of 2006, vacation rental management has become a $10 billion industry.
